What Makes Ice Cream Healthy?

Not all frozen treats are created equal. True healthy ice cream meets these criteria:

  • Low in hidden sugars — no high-fructose corn syrup or mystery syrups
  • Packed with protein — keeps you full without crashing
  • Made with real ingredients — nothing requiring a chemistry degree to pronounce
  • Balanced fats — because “low-fat” often means a “high-sugar disaster”

The harsh truth? Many “light” or low-calorie ice cream brands replace fat with additives or extra sugar. That’s why homemade or carefully chosen store-bought options win every time.

Secret #1: Ditch the Fake Stuff — Real Ingredients Taste Better and Support Your Health

Ever grabbed a pint labeled “healthy,” only to check the ingredients and find a science experiment? (Looking at you, “natural flavors” and “mystery stabilizers.”)

Here’s the truth: real ice cream starts with real food.

What to Look For:

  • Better sweeteners: monk fruit, stevia, or maple syrup (no blood sugar spikes)
  • Dairy-free magic: coconut milk, oat milk, or cashew milk (so creamy, you won’t miss the cream)
  • Bonus nutrients: chia seeds for fiber, avocado for healthy fats, and a sprinkle of probiotics for gut health

What to Avoid:

  • High-fructose corn syrup (causes energy crashes)
  • Hydrogenated oils (unhealthy fats)
  • Ingredients you can’t pronounce (if it sounds like a lab chemical, skip it)

Quick & Easy Swaps:

Old IngredientNew & ImprovedWhy It’s Better
Refined sugarMonk fruit or steviaNo sugar crash
Heavy creamCoconut milkCreamy and dairy-free
Artificial vanillaReal vanilla beanAuthentic flavor

Secret #3: 3-Ingredient DIY Magic (No Fancy Machines Needed!)

You don’t need an ice cream maker or chef skills. Just a blender and five minutes.

  1. Banana Berry Bliss
    Components: frozen banana, assorted berries, a dash of almond milk.
    Blend, freeze, and enjoy.
  2. Chocolate Peanut Butter Dream
    Ingredients: cocoa powder, peanut butter, Greek yogurt.
    Freeze in popsicle molds to make a protein-packed snack.

Why DIY? You control the sugar, skip the junk, and save money.

Secret #4: How to Eat Ice Cream Without Overdoing It

Love ice cream but hate the “why did I eat the whole pint?” feeling? Same here. Here’s how to enjoy it mindfully:

  • Use a tiny bowl to trick your brain into feeling satisfied with less
  • Add fiber (berries or nuts) to slow sugar absorption
  • Avoid late-night pints when your metabolism slows during sleep

Perfect Balance: ½ cup ice cream plus ¼ cup fruit equals satisfaction without regret.

Secret #5: The Best Store-Bought Pints (No Compromises!)

Sometimes, you simply feel like taking off without delay. These brands nail both taste and nutrition:

BrandCaloriesProteinSugarWhy We Love It
Halo Top70–905–6g4–6gHigh-protein, low-sugar
Yasso1005g8gGreek yogurt base, very creamy
Cado1302g6gAvocado-based with great texture

Look for less than 6g added sugar per serving and no artificial ingredients.

FAQs – Healthy Ice Cream

Is it healthy to make your ice cream?
Absolutely. You control the ingredients, portions, and nutritional profile. DIY options often have more protein and fiber, and less sugar.

Which ice cream is low in calories?
Seek out low-calorie brands like Arctic Zero or Halo Top, or try making your own with fruit and Greek yogurt.

Which ice cream contains the most protein?
Halo Top and Enlightened offer 5–6g of protein per half cup. Developing your recipes with protein powder can provide additional advantages.

Which ice cream is best for a diet?
Choose options low in sugar and high in protein — Yasso bars and keto-friendly Enlightened flavors are good picks.

Does ice cream contain protein for weight loss?
Some healthy options do. Protein promotes fullness, which can help reduce overall calorie intake.

What are the healthiest ice creams?
Brands using real ingredients and minimal processing, like Halo Top, So Delicious, and homemade versions with natural sweeteners.

What ice cream should you avoid?
Avoid brands with artificial dyes, high-fructose corn syrup, and more than 20g of sugar per serving.
